>>>
>>> Should this be "MT-Safe locale"?
>>>
>>
>> getlogin() is MT-Unsafe and is influenced by setlocale(),
>> So "MT-Unsafe locale" is right.
>
> Thank you for the confirmation.
>
> Just by the way, I see that the glibc manual says of getlogin:
>
> MT-Unsafe race:getlogin race:utent sig:ALRM timer locale
>
> I guess this covers some cases beyond what you document. Is that
> correct?
>
Yes.
I think "race:getlogin" result in MT-Unsafe.
"race:getlogin" is equal to the sentences in manpage:
getlogin() returns a pointer to a string containing ...
The string is statically allocated and might be overwritten on
subsequent calls to this function or to cuserid().
